A UV flashlight, also known as a blacklight torch, is a specialized illumination device that emits ultraviolet light, typically in the UV-A spectrum range. This powerful tool combines advanced LED technology with precision engineering to create a versatile instrument for both professional and personal use. The device features high-intensity UV LEDs that produce wavelengths between 365-395 nanometers, making invisible substances visible to the naked eye. Modern UV flashlights incorporate robust aluminum alloy construction, ensuring durability and longevity while maintaining lightweight portability. These devices often include multiple power settings, waterproof capabilities, and rechargeable batteries for extended use. The optical system typically employs high-grade glass lenses with special coatings to maximize UV light transmission while filtering out unwanted visible light. Many models feature adjustable focus mechanisms, allowing users to switch between flood and spot beam patterns for different applications. UV flashlights serve diverse purposes, from professional inspection and verification to household uses, including detecting pet stains, scorpion hunting, and mineral identification. Advanced models often include built-in safety features such as automatic shutoff and temperature control to prevent overheating.

UV flashlights offer numerous practical benefits that make them indispensable tools across various applications. Their primary advantage lies in their ability to reveal substances and materials invisible under normal light conditions. This capability proves invaluable for professional inspectors who use them to detect counterfeit currency, documents, and identification cards. In the hospitality industry, these devices excel at identifying cleanliness issues, allowing hotel staff to spot biological residues that standard cleaning might miss. For pet owners, UV flashlights simplify the process of locating and treating pet accidents, making household maintenance more efficient. Security professionals benefit from their ability to verify security features on official documents and products. Versatile Application Range

Versatile Application Range

UV flashlights demonstrate remarkable versatility across numerous applications. In professional settings, they serve as crucial tools for document verification, forensic investigation, and quality control processes. The adjustable focus system allows users to optimize the beam pattern for different inspection scenarios, from broad area scanning to detailed close-up examination. In mechanical inspection, these devices excel at detecting fluid leaks and stress fractures in materials. The compact design and intuitive controls make them equally suitable for hobbyist applications, such as mineral collecting and art authentication. The ability to quickly switch between different power settings enables users to adapt the tool to various detection needs while conserving battery life.
